Things to do in Pine Ridge?
Living in Pine Ridge, SD is a unique experience. The area is home to the Oglala Sioux Tribe, and has a rich Native American culture that can be found everywhere. The area is peaceful and quiet, with stunning natural beauty all around. The people are kind and welcoming, creating an inviting atmosphere for anyone who visits or decides to call Pine Ridge home. Residents enjoy many outdoor activities like camping, fishing, hiking and horseback riding, as well as plenty of opportunities to explore the area's rich history. Shopping options are limited but there are some stores and restaurants nearby where one can find all kinds of necessities. Although it may not be the most bustling place in the world, Pine Ridge offers a peaceful atmosphere where one can relax away from the hustle and bustle of everyday life.

Things to do in Canton?
Canton, Ohio is a vibrant city located in the Midwestern United States. Home to attractions such as The William McKinley Presidential Library and Museum and the Pro Football Hall of Fame and Museum, visitors can enjoy outdoor activities and nature when visiting Canton. There are also plenty of museums, galleries, galleries, shops, restaurants and performance venues such as the Canton Symphony Orchestra. For entertainment, visitors can explore downtown shopping districts along with movie theaters and live music clubs.
